South Tyneside Council largeA programme of free Saturday concerts gets underway this weekend, with a host of North East bands set to perform throughout the summer.

The Music in South Marine Park, South Tyneside’s beautiful seafront park, in South Shields, begins this Saturday (July 9) with live music from members of South Tyneside’s Wind Bands, from 10am until 12noon.

This will be followed by free concerts at the park every Saturday throughout July, August and one date in September, from 2pm until 4pm, as part of the South Tyneside Summer Festival.

The programme of music, featuring live performances from bands across the region, has been organised by The Friends of North and South Marine Park in partnership with South Tyneside Council.

The Mayor of South Tyneside, Councillor Alan Smith, said: “The Music in South Marine Park series is just one of the many highlights of the South Tyneside Festival and offers visitors the opportunity to enjoy a selection of local bands for free every Saturday throughout the summer and into September.

“I would like to thank all of the acts taking part and the Friends of North and South Marine Park for bringing us this wonderful programme of live music.”

Other acts set to perform in July as part of the Music in South Marine Park series include Knapp Daneben (July 16) from the Borough’s twin town of Wuppertal in Germany, pop rock five piece Barely Human (July 23) and rock and soul band The Gaslighters (July 30).

The Little Big Band will take to the Victorian bandstand in South Marine Park (August 6), as well as Gladstone (13 August) and rockabilly group Cats Night Out (August 20) followed by melodic pop rock band Rose Parade (August 27) and Tyne and Wear party band Rivelino (3 September).
